Ted Yoder, virtuoso, hammered dulcimer musician, will perform on the next Bluffton Town Hall Concert Series.
His performance is 7:30 p.m., Saturday, Jan. 27, in the third floor of the town hall.
Here's a description of Yoder's talents:
Yoder has revolutionized the hammered dulcimer through his pop symphonic approach on the instrument as a solo performer.
Gary Reese, Bluffton financial adviser, was recently recognized as one of his firm’s top advisers in the nation.
cfd Investments Inc. recognized Reese, owner of Faith Investment Services, as one of its top 25 advisers nationwide. As such, he qualified for the firm’s annual Presidential Adviser trip to Cancun with other cfd top advisers.
Reese joined cfd Investments in March 2003. This was his 4th time qualifying for the Presidential Adviser Trip. cfd Investments Inc. is registered in all 50 states and has over 190 producing financial advisers across the country.

The Board of Trustees of Bluffton Public Library will hold its annual organizational meeting on Tuesday, Jan. 9, at 6:30 p.m. The purpose of the meeting is to elect officers, set the 2018 meeting schedule and approve temporary authorizations for 2018.
